How do you use James Stain Spray?
James Stain Spray is a solvent-based stain remover and is not sprayed directly onto the stain.
- Always test the product first in an inconspicuous area.
- Spray James Stain Spray onto a clean, white, dry terry cloth.
- Treat the stain gently with calm movements.
- Always use a clean section of the cloth.
- Repeat the treatment if necessary.
- Allow the treated material to dry thoroughly.
Do not scrub hard. This can work the soiling deeper into the fibers or damage the fabric's structure.
Removing a grease stain from carpet or rug
With oil, grease, sunscreen, or other greasy soiling, the stain often quickly penetrates between the fibers.
First carefully remove any excess material, then treat the area with James Stain Spray according to the method described above.
Always work from the outside in so you do not unnecessarily enlarge the stain.
Removing a grease stain from a sofa or upholstery
On a sofa or chair, grease can cause a dark or shiny mark.
Apply James Stain Spray to a white cloth and gently treat the stain. Do not unnecessarily wet the fabric, and always use a clean section of the cloth to absorb the dissolved soiling.
